Here are some ideas for a graduation message from parents to their son:
**Short and Sweet**
* "Proud of the man you've become. Congratulations, Son!"
* "You did it! We're so proud of your accomplishment."
* "Today's not just about your degree, but about the amazing person you've grown up to be."
**Heartfelt and Inspiring**
* "As you stand at this threshold, remember that your education is just the beginning. The world needs people like you, with passion, compassion, and a willingness to make a difference."
* "You've worked hard to get here, and we're honored to be your parents. Keep chasing your dreams and never lose sight of who you are and what you stand for."
* "Your graduation is not just the culmination of four years of hard work, but also a testament to your perseverance, resilience, and determination. We couldn't be prouder!"
**Funny and Lighthearted**
* "Who knew all those late nights studying and endless cups of coffee would lead to this moment? Congratulations, Son! You did it!"
* "We're not sure what's more impressive - your academic achievements or your ability to survive on minimal sleep. Either way, we're proud of the man you've become."
* "You know what they say: 'A degree is just a piece of paper.' But what really matters is the person holding that piece of paper. And you, my friend, are an amazing person."
**Personalized and Meaningful**
* "As you look back on these four years, remember all the late nights, early mornings, and weekends spent studying. It was worth it, because today you're standing here, proud and accomplished."
* "Your graduation is a celebration not just of your academic achievements, but also of your growth as an individual, your courage to take risks, and your commitment to making a positive impact in the world."
* "We're so grateful to have had the opportunity to watch you grow up and see you achieve your dreams. Congratulations on this incredible milestone, Son."
Remember, the most important thing is to speak from your heart and express your genuine pride and love for your son.
